技术文档中心

深入了解 TradingView 的核心技术与操作指南。

安装与登录

欢迎使用 TradingView。要开始您的专业交易之旅,首先请访问 TradingView官网 进行 TradingView下载。我们提供适用于所有主流操作系统的原生应用程序。

电脑版支持 Windows 10/11 (64位), macOS 10.15+ (Intel & Apple Silicon), 以及主流 Linux 发行版。

安装步骤:

  • Windows: 下载 .exe 或 .msi 文件,运行安装程序,安装后将在桌面生成快捷方式。
  • macOS: 下载 .dmg 文件,将 TradingView 图标拖动到 Applications 文件夹。
  • Linux: 我们提供 Snap 包和 AppImage 格式,确保在不同发行版上的兼容性。

登录您的账户:

启动应用后,点击侧边栏顶部的“头像”图标或使用快捷键 Ctrl+L。您可以使用电子邮件、Google、Apple 或 Twitter 账户直接登录。登录后,您的AI量化交易配置和自选股列表将实现多端实时同步。

首选设置

为了获得最佳的交易体验,建议您在首次使用 TradingView电脑版 时进行以下配置:

类别 推荐配置 说明
显示模式 深色模式 减少长时间盯盘的视觉疲劳
行情刷新 实时 (Real-time) 确保AI自动交易捕捉到最新价格
快捷键 启用自定义 大幅提升分析与下单效率

Pine Script™ 语言基础

Pine Script™ 是专门为 TradingView 设计的高级编程语言。它允许交易者创建自己的指标并运行复杂的AI量化交易策略。

核心语法结构
//@version=5
// 定义脚本属性
indicator("My Script", overlay=true)

// 获取数据
src = close
len = 20

// 计算逻辑
out = ta.sma(src, len)

// 输出结果
plot(out, color=color.blue, title="SMA")

数据类型:

Pine Script 支持 int, float, bool, color, string 以及复杂的 linelabel 类型,方便您构建视觉化的交易信号。

策略开发

TradingView官网 上,策略与指标的区别在于策略可以进行回测。使用 strategy() 函数,您可以模拟买入和卖出订单。

示例:RSI 超买超卖策略
//@version=5
strategy("RSI Strategy", overlay=true)
rsiValue = ta.rsi(close, 14)

if (rsiValue < 30)
    strategy.entry("Long", strategy.long)

if (rsiValue > 70)
    strategy.close("Long")

策略开发完成后,您可以使用“策略测试器”面板查看详细的胜率、盈亏比和最大回撤数据。

自定义指标

通过自定义指标,您可以将多个技术分析工具合并到一个脚本中,优化您的 TradingView电脑版 图表布局。

  • 绘图函数: plot(), plotshape(), plotchar()
  • 库集成: 导入其他开发者共享的开源库
  • 警报集成: 使用 alertcondition() 为您的指标添加声音或 Webhook 通知

GEO AI 概述

TradingView官网 独家集成的 GEO AI 技术,是目前市场上最先进的AI量化交易辅助系统。它通过深度学习模型,实时分析全球宏观数据与技术指标的关联性。

GEO AI 不仅关注价格,更关注成交量分布、链上数据及社交媒体情绪。它是AI自动交易的核心大脑。

AI 自动交易配置

要实现完全脱手的AI自动交易,您需要将 TradingView 的信号通过 Webhook 发送至您的执行终端。

01

逻辑构建

在 Pine Editor 中编写或从社区加载具备 AI 预测能力的策略。

02

信号桥接

配置 Webhook URL,将 TradingView 的警报转化为下单指令。

03

风险控制

设置 AI 动态止损与分批止盈参数,确保资金安全。

信号捕捉与分析

AI量化交易 的关键在于信号的质量。我们的 AI 系统提供了“信号置信度评分”:

  • 高置信度 (>90%): 适合执行重仓位交易。
  • 中置信度 (70%-90%): 建议配合其他确认信号使用。
  • 低置信度 (<70%): 警惕虚假突破,建议观望。

Webhook 警报集成

Webhook 是实现 AI自动交易 的自动化桥梁。当指标触发时,TradingView 会发送一个包含交易细节的 POST 请求。

标准 JSON 模板:

{
  "passphrase": "your_secure_key",
  "exchange": "{{exchange}}",
  "ticker": "{{ticker}}",
  "action": "{{strategy.order.action}}",
  "price": "{{close}}",
  "ai_score": "{{plot_0}}"
}

REST API 参考

对于高级开发者,TradingView官网 提供了 REST API 接口,用于拉取实时行情和执行更高级的AI量化交易任务。

主要接口包含:

  • GET /v1/symbols: 获取所有支持的交易对信息
  • GET /v1/history: 获取历史 K 线数据用于 AI 离线训练
  • POST /v1/alerts: 远程管理和更新您的警报设置